Answer to Question 1

Because all of the information is stored electronically, certain files that have been objected to can be removed from the presentation.

Answer to Question 2

A videotaped deposition of a witness may be presented with a written transcript displayed simultaneously in a split screen. The transcript may be highlighted to focus on specific questions and answers, or it may be annotated. For example, the transcript may be used to point out what the witness said in previous testimony.
